Analysis

The most recent figure for human capital, female in Philippines is 815.97 billion current US$, measured in 2020.

The figure is down 4.2% on the previous year and up 62.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, human capital, female in Philippines peaked at 851.80 billion current US$ in 2019 and was at its lowest, 154.18 billion current US$, in 2001.

That places Philippines 31st out of 150 countries with data for 2020, putting it in the top qu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
